About The Role
As a
Senior Tender Manager
, you will play a key role in securing and managing
public-sector contracts and licenses
for Bolt's ride-hailing operations across the
Nordic region
. You will lead the development and execution of winning strategies for government tenders and regulatory licensing processes, ensuring compliance, competitiveness, and alignment with Bolt's strategic goals in regulated markets.

This is a role supporting local teams, providing strategic, legal, and procedural expertise to navigate public-sector frameworks, influence future tenders, and manage ongoing contractual relationships with authorities.

Main Tasks &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age full-cycle B2G tender and licensing processes, from opportunity identification to contract negotiation and implementation.
  • Develop and execute pre-tender engagement strategies with government authorities to position Bolt as a trusted mobility partner.
  • Collaborate closely with legal, operations, finance, and policy teams to deliver compliant and high-quality bid submissions.
  • Oversee procurement and licensing strategies in regulated markets, with a focus on Finland and the Nordics.
  • Engage with public-sector stakeholders, including transport ministries and municipalities, to shape market access and influence policy frameworks.
  • Analyze tender evaluation models and regulatory developments to ensure commercially competitive submissions and maintain strategic alignment.
